Industrial Design graduate wins International Muse Design Award



Join us in celebrating an exceptional achievement by our Industrial Design graduate Maryam Abbas of NUST School of Art Design and Architecture (SADA) who has just been awarded the prestigious International Muse Design Award for her groundbreaking thesis project, NEUROCLE.

NEUROCLE, a therapy assistive toy for children with Hemiplegic Cerebral Palsy, has been recognized for its remarkable contributions in improving posture, grip strength, muscle development, and motor skills.

Maryam’s innovative creation aims to make a real difference in the lives of children, providing them with the support they need to thrive and grow.

The Muse Design Awards, organized by the International Awards Associates (IAA), celebrates excellence in design worldwide. Maryam’s accomplishment truly sets her apart as a visionary in the field.
